A number of times I've had some issues with the Horror companion, usually when trying to double-click or drag and drop a skill from an NPC contained within the expansion. The error I receive is: Script Error: [string "scripts/updated_modifierstack.lua"]:279: attempt to index local 'value' (a nil value)

Also when trying to click on some of the references to skills in npc sheets, I get this on occasion: Could not open sheet with data from unloaded module 'SWEX Player Guide@SW Horror Companion'

Also, strangely enough, last friday my players were having the same trouble with their own character sheets. It was random in who it affected, and which skills were blocked, and eventually it did settle down after a lengthy while.

I'm running both the SWFI v0.71 and Adventure Deck extensions.. could this be part of the trouble?

Ok, few questions about your situation:


What FG version are you using? You can see this by starting FG and looking to right upper corner of the launcher view
What version of Savage Worlds ruleset are you using? Start your SW campaign and type /version to chatentry and hit enter. This should display all version numbers for you ruleset and extension.
What error message you receive with newest Savage Worlds Enhanced Extensions? Note that if your script error is stating something about scripts/updated_** then the bug is (most likely) from my extension.



Also when trying to click on some of the references to skills in npc sheets, I get this on occasion: Could not open sheet with data from unloaded module 'SWEX Player Guide@SW Horror Companion'

The "Could not open sheet with data from unloaded module" usually states that your module is not open yet or it was not shared to your players. Have you marked that module as "FORCE LOAD FOR PLAYER" (the yelloish icon with lighting icon) or have you used "ALLOW FOR PLAYER" (the green ok icon)? Try to do this: setup it to be "FORCE LOAD", close the book, and re-open it. Next time player connects he should automatically get the module and the issue should not happen.
